Looking Back at 3 Years of Black Girl Power

I started Mocha Design Studio back in 2016. At the time I was living in a dingy apartment in San Diego, fresh out of the corporate world and eager to create opportunities for myself. I’d just quit working a marketing job at a small non-profit (which at the time was pretty much my only lifeline) because they were planning on hiring someone (to take a portion of my workload) and pay them nearly 2x what they were paying me. It was such a huge blow that I quit within 24 hours of the announcement and never looked back. 

 

I bottled up all of the frustration and launched a bunch of e-commerce stores trying to prove to myself that I could be successful all on my own. Mocha Design Studio, an extension of my original Melanin Magic brand, was my very first store. I took the couple of dollars I had left, took a deep breath and launched apparel products from my original line. I had sales the next day. And by the end of the month, I’d earned more than my last 2 paychecks.

 

And ever since then, it’s been one hell of a ride. Being a serial entrepreneur and managing multiple businesses often meant that Mocha Design Studio didn’t get as much love as it could have. And even with everything going on, 3 years later Mocha Design Studio is still going strong. Here’s a short recap of the past few years:
